Footage that was released by a Russian state-owned video news agency shows an American citizen fleeing Ukraine passing through a checkpoint in Crimea, before his parents say he was taken prisoner by the Russian military. Tina Hauser, of Winona, told local outlets that the last time she spoke with her son, 28-year-old Tyler Jacob, was on Saturday when he told her he was being forced by the Russian troops to board a bus out of Kherson and leave his Ukrainian wife and stepdaughter behind.Speaking to DailyMail.com on Thursday, Hauser said she has not heard from Tyler in five days. She said that officials with the US State Departments have petitioned the Russian government to reveal her son's whereabouts and whether he is 'still alive.'
